Horsetail Falls is a moderatiely challenging ~3.5 mile hike near Twin Bridges, California.

Great views are waiting for you at the top of Horsetail Falls. Pyramid Creek flows down the steep, glacier carved granite faces of Desolation Wilderness to create this awesome waterfall that is estimated to be about 800 feet tall.

You will follow Pyramid Creek up the granite rocks to the top of the falls – note that this is a short, but difficult hike.
